Direct Support Professional - ADT
On-site · Louisville, Kentucky, United States
Job Summary
Direct Support Professional responsible for assisting participants with daily living activities, health and safety, implementing Plan of Care, documenting progress, administering medications with accuracy, and participating in team meetings. Requires high school diploma or equivalent, experience with adults with developmental and/or intellectual disabilities, CPR/First Aid training, and ability to follow written/oral instructions. Includes duties such as grooming, bathing, feeding, toileting, transfers, documenting records, community involvement, and collaboration with staff; requires flexible schedule and commitment to policy compliance and client rights.
Required Qualifications
- Must have a high school diploma or its equivalent
- Must have at least one year of professional experience working with adults with developmental and/or intellectual disabilities.
- Must complete all required training as outlined by DDID regulations, including first aid and CPR certification
- Must be able to read, understand and implement written and oral instructions
- Must pass a criminal background check
- Must pass pre-employment and random drug testing
- Must have a valid driver's license, good driving record, and proof of auto insurance
